(NHL) The Toronto Maple Leafs blew a two-goal lead in the third period and Alex Ovechkin scored in overtime as Washington beat the Leafs 6-5 last night. In other action Montreal needed overtime for a 2-1 win over Nashville, Winnipeg skated to a 6-4 victory over Tampa Bay and Columbus won their 16th in a row beating Edmonton 3-1.
(NBA) The San Antonio Spurs crushed the Toronto Raptors 110-82 last night, holding the Raptors to their lowest score of the season. DeMar DeRozan led Toronto with 26 points.
